History

  1. Since March 14, 2003 (92nd year of the Republic), the Medical Quality and Patient Safety Committee was established, dedicated to building a safe medical environment, continuously improving medical quality, to ensure patient safety during care.
  2. To plan and integrate hospital‑wide medical quality and patient safety policies, and to promote the planning, implementation, and evaluation of medical quality and patient safety initiatives, the Medical Quality Management Center was officially established on July 13, 2022 (111th year). The Vice President for Education serves as CEO, senior internal and surgical physicians act as Deputy CEOs, and the center’s headquarters is composed of quality managers, data engineers, and administrative staff, aiming to enhance the hospital‑wide patient safety culture and quality of medical care.
  3. To strengthen the organizational structure, improve medical quality and patient safety management functions, integrate hospital‑wide medical quality and patient safety policies, and promote information‑based and intelligent quality management, the organization was expanded in February 2025 (114th year). The Vice President for Education also serves as Director of the Medical Quality Center, with senior physicians and nursing supervisors as deputy directors, overseeing organizational management and operations.
